SheepArcade editor's review: The ultimate experience in peace and tranquillity! Waterscape Solitaire: American Falls is a wonderfully relaxing and stress-relieving experience that will take your mind and body away from the rush and chaos of everyday living. True to the traditional solitaire style of card games, it has all the features that you would expect from games of this genre, but it is the absolutely serene atmosphere and game design that makes this game stand out from all other solitaire games. There are 15 wonderfully rendered waterfalls and matching themes for the players to enjoy, in addition, a brief introduction and description of each waterfall is provided. As you advance through each of the five levels for each waterfall, there are thought-provoking phrases presented at the end of each level, and a bonus level is included at the end of each waterfall stage offering a different style of game play to offer a brief contrast from the main game. As with all solitaire games, the game play itself is infinite, and as you unlock each different stage and level in the game, you can replay all the different layouts as often as you like, but no two games will be exactly the same. Waterscape Solitaire: American Falls also offers an interesting scoring system, by allowing the players to finish the game by matching designated gold cards. Therefore, the object of the game is to uncover the gold cards and match them whilst leaving other cards still on the board. For the tougher levels, special cards can be matched to enable shuffling of the remaining cards or undo moves. There are also wild cards that can be paired with any other card. However, it is really the lavish graphics, game design and beautiful music and sound effects that make this game such a memorable experience.
